Legal fees for immigration cases vary based on the complexity of your specific situation. Factors that shift costs include the type of visa or status you are pursuing, the volume of documentation required, and any previous legal issues or previous denials on your record. Cases involving family petitions generally differ in cost from complex employment-based filings or defense against deportation. Immigration lawyers help individuals and families navigate the intricate US immigration laws and procedures. They provide legal counsel, assist with the preparation and filing of all necessary documents, and represent clients before immigration authorities. You should always be completely honest and transparent with your immigration attorney. Withholding any information, no matter how insignificant it may seem, can potentially harm your case. Full disclosure is essential for them to provide you with the most effective legal representation.
